Lois Evelyn Joyce Pardon, 89, of Cynthiana, KY, passed away on Saturday, May 2, 2026, at her home. She was born on June 22,1936, to the late C.V. and Doshie Joyce. Lois was also preceded in death by her husband, Allen T. Pardon; a daughter, Deborah Ann Haleman; brother-in-law, Lewis Pardon, sisters-in-law, Barbara Joyce, and Ruth (Jim) Rice, and son-in-law, Bradley Galde.
Lois found great joy in serving others through Vacation Bible School at Claysville Christian Church. She enjoyed staying active with water aerobics at the YMCA in Paris, cherished a good book, and most of all treasured time spent with her children, grandchildren, and great-grandchildren.
She is survived by her son, Michael Allen Haleman; daughters, Diana Haleman, and Karen Galde; brother, Don Joyce; grandchildren, Mary Claire (Sean) Cockrell, Samuel (Katrina De Angelis) Hobson, Roger (Nathalie) Galde, and Steven (Tracy) Galde; seven great-grandchildren, two nieces, Amy (Matt) Hoose, and Sara Harrington, Lois was looking forward to the births of a great granddaughter and a great-great granddaughter.
A funeral service will be held on Thursday, May 7, 2026 at 6:00 P.M. at Ware Funeral Home with visitation prior to service from 4:00 P.M. to 6:00 P.M. Burial will be private at Shady Grove Cemetery in Shady Grove, KY.
